1. Move the chains and convert enough 3rd downs to sustain drives and work the clock.
2. (Obvious) Convert scoring opportunities
3. Bama has been a big play offense this year so we need to contain Bell etc from catching the long ball from AJ. Keep everything in front and make Bama march for scoring chances.

1.) Stop the run
2.) Make Bama 1-dimensional by forcing them to pass
3.) Pressure McCarron
4.) Take away the easy, safe plays; get Saban and the Bama offense out of their comfort zone.
5.) Play great in the secondary; LSU's secondary cannot give up easy throws to McCarron. We must make him have to make the "tough" throws. Take away the easy, sideline completions.
